Vietnam’s squad take on their first training session in Thailand

The national squad had their first training session on the afternoon of September 1, after arriving in Thailand earlier the same day to prepare for the upcoming Group G opener under the 2022 FIFA World Cup Asian Qualifiers second round against the hosts on September 5.

The Vietnam team under coach Park Hang-seo are stationed at Novotel Bangkok Impact Hotel in Nonthaburi. On Sunday afternoon, the team entered their first training session at local club Muangthong United’s home ground near the hotel.

The weather conditions in Thailand at this time are quite pleasant. However, because it is the rainy season, Park’s side will also have backup plans and adjustments to ensure the best possible professional training for the players.

Park brings 24 players to Thailand, including Doan Van Hau and Nguyen Cong Phuong - who will gather with their teammates later. Fullback Van Hau is allowed to temporarily leave the squad to go to the Netherlands to sign a contract with SC Heerenveen and will be in Thailand on September 3. Meanwhile, Sint Truidense’s striker Cong Phuong is expected to land at Bangkok from Belgium on Monday morning.

In the press interview before the training session, rookie Nguyen Huu Tuan expressed his high determination in training to be on the official list of 23 men for the upcoming World Cup qualifiers campaign. The Ho Chi Minh City FC’s defender is expected to have an opportunity to play for the squad in his first encounter with Thai rivals on Thursday.

“In the V.League, I only know to play well with my position. However, in the national team, I have to compete for an official position in the starting XI because all our player are very good,” Tuan said, adding that professional issues have been decided by the coach. “I came up here to practice and play hard. I have never played against Thailand but I want to play the upcoming match and win against them."

At the training session yesterday afternoon, the players only endured light intensity, mainly to regain their focus.

On the occasion of the National Day of September 2, Prime Minister Nguyen Xuan Phuc has made a phone call to congratulate and encourage the entire Vietnam national team in Thailand.

The cabinet leader expressed his wish that the team would have the highest concentration and determination to gain a good result in the first match of the 2022 FIFA World Cup Asian Qualifiers second round.

In response, head coach Park Hang-seo and his players promised to continue their efforts in each training camp in Thailand to get the best preparation for the match against the hosts on September 5.
